There is no obvious sign of him in the poorhouse in the 1911 census. To narrow the search results down to Craiglockhart Poorhouse, you can use 'Advanced Search' with search criteria rdno:677 && enumdist:010. That translates to registration district number 677 (Colinton), enumeration district 10 (Craiglockhart Poorhouse). I searched for all people with first name Robert in rdno:677 && enumdist:010 and got 22 results. The two that I considered worth a look were Robert Bell and Robert Buchan. Alas neither was a house painter from Edinburgh.
